"Brazil has no shortage of stylish beach getaways—or of perfect little coastal towns still untapped by the outside world. For a few years, stylish bohemians— Gisele, Jade Jagger, Sean Penn—have been quietly coming to Itacaré, in Bahia, for their sleepy-fishing-village escape, keeping its white-sand beaches, aquamarine sea, waterfalls, and mangrove swamps to themselves. But now word is out, with a new resort called Warapuru set to open by October. Portuguese hotelier João Vaz Guedes, with the help of designer Anouska Hempel (of the Hempel and Blakes in London), is turning the sleepy enclave—about 800 miles from Rio—into an eco-fabulous showcase: 40 pavilion rooms nestled into the virgin rain forest with reflecting pools, floating fireplaces, an all-white travertine lobby, and a terraced beach club and spa with phenomenal views of the sea. It's sited sensitively enough to satisfy the environmentally anxious, but is sufficiently high-octane for the jet-setters—who can swoop in to the private heliport and, if they like the place enough, buy a customized villa all their own."

Selection criteria from concierge for the 'List".........

What makes a destination "hot"? It's a combination of ingredients, sometimes easy to decipher—new hotels opening, shiny architectural icons being unveiled, a mega-event luring new visitors. But it can be more ineffable, the whisperings of the tastemakers and mavericks for whom getting there before the tipping point is a matter of pride. To travel on the cutting edge, you often need the scoop on the relative unknowns (the West African nation of Gabon, for instance). But perhaps all you have to do is glance at the front page (Beijing, and China in general, keeps grabbing headlines), or even just head to one of those perennials that keep reinventing themselves (Miami molts again!). Or, well, don't think about it at all. Just read our "It" list of the places you'll be hearing about—and, with any luck, visiting—in 2007.\
